Our Accountants In Kingston Confirm It’s Ok To Question That Taxman

With reference to one of our prior blogs on questioning that Taxman, our accountants in Kingston were presented with this query from one of their clients.

“I’ve received a letter from the Taxman asking for my tax return for the year to 5th April 2011 to be submitted. But I submitted that tax return in September 2011, and I’ve paid all the tax due for that tax year. Do I have to submit that form again?

Harnett Accountants in Kingston were happy to inform them that they did not have to re-submit their tax return and infact the Tax Office had made a mistake. About 40,000 of these standard letters (Notices SA316) are printed with the wrong tax year: 2010/11 rather than 2011/12. Our accountants in Kingston then informed their client that another notice SA316 asking for the tax return for 2011/12 and a letter of apology concerning the mistake would be sent out.
